Martin CEO7 Sloped Shoulder 00 14-Fret Acoustic Guitar (with Case)

The Martin CEO7 is a comfortable, 00-shaped short-scale guitar that fits nicely in your arms and delivers a powerful yet well-balanced tone.

"Martin sound Gibson L00 look, great play to play"

Overall: 4.5 out of 5 stars
(see rating details)
Verified Customer zZounds has verified that this reviewer made a purchase from us.
I admit to having a well developed fetish for small body Martins. I never thought anything would be better than a standard 00-18. I was wrong. The look, the materials, the finish are the best I have seen in a small body Martin of recent vintage. Others have said it--it is kind of a reissue of a golden era Martin that never existed. The slope shoulder body shape and Adirondack spruce top combine for a sound that is true Martin but unique from other 00 guitars. The base to treble balance is better than my 50's 00-18. The 'burst finish and ebony on the fingerboard AND headstock give a very classic look.
